Charming Villages Exploration
Embarking on the open-top 4×4 jeep adventure through Southwest Madeira leads travelers to explore the charming villages dotting the rugged landscape, each with its own unique allure waiting to be discovered. Village life in these quaint settlements offers a glimpse into the authentic soul of Madeira, showcasing traditional farming methods and the warm hospitality of locals.
Visitors can enjoy the rich culture by sampling the delicious local cuisine, which often includes fresh seafood dishes and specialty rum-infused treats. As travelers wind their way through these picturesque villages like Ponta do Sol and Madalena do Mar, they’re enveloped in the vibrant colors of terraced fields and banana plantations, creating lasting memories of a unique island experience.
